Soil Physicochemical Properties and Planting Years Affect Chemical Composition of Tobacco Leaves in Hengyang
To comprehensively analyze the soil physicochemical properties and tobacco quality in Hengyang City,we collected soil samples and tobacco samples from the representative tobacco fields with purple paddy soil in five tobacco-planting counties(cities)of Hengyang.The effects of soil physicochemical properties and planting years on the chemical composition of tobacco leaves in different areas were studied,and the quality of tobacco leaves was evaluated.The results showed that the purple paddy soil in the tobacco field in Hengyang generally had moderate or rich organic matter(96.3% ),moderate or high available nutrients(88.9%-94.4% ),and neutral pH in 68.5% of the sampling sites.The tobacco leaves in Hengnan County,Hengyang County,Leiyang City,and Changning City had low total nitrogen(<1.5% ),and those in Hengyang County and Changning City had low nicotine content(<1.5% )and sugar-alkali ratio(<8% ).The tobacco leaves in Hengnan County had low reducing sugar(<18% ),and those in other counties and cities had high total water-soluble sugar(>22% ).The correlation analysis showed that the phosphorus and potassium content in soil and microbial biomass were the main factors affecting the quality of tobacco leaves.The soil after 10 years of tobacco planting showcased decreased percentage of agglomerates with the particle size>2 mm and increased percentage of agglomerates with the particle size<2 mm.The decreases in soil total nitrogen,organic matter,and microbial biomass and the destruction of physical structure of the soil after over 10 years of tobacco planting negatively affected tobacco quality.Therefore,it is suggested that the application of chemical fertilizer should be reduced in the tobacco soil with high total nutrients,and organic fertilizer can be applied in the tobacco soil with low organic matter and serious destruction of soil agglomerates,which is of great significance for improving the soil quality and tobacco quality in Hengyang.
